Common Questions About Groundwater Seepage Removal

What causes groundwater seepage?

Groundwater seepage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, poor drainage, and cracked foundations.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

How long does Groundwater Seepage Removal take?

The time it takes to complete a Groundwater Seepage Removal project can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. On average, it can take anywhere from 3-5 days to complete a project.

Is Groundwater Seepage Removal covered by insurance?

Groundwater seepage damage may be covered by your insurance policy, but it depends on the specific circumstances of your case. Our team will work closely with you and your insurance provider to ensure that you receive the coverage you deserve.

Can I prevent groundwater seepage?

Yes, you can take steps to prevent groundwater seepage by ensuring that your home’s foundation is secure, installing a French drain, and maintaining your home’s plumbing system.
